4 วิธีที่คุณสามารถใช้สภาพแวดล้อมการพัฒนา WordPress ท้องถิ่น
เผยแพร่แล้ว: 2023-07-01ในขณะที่คุณทำงานในไซต์ WordPress ของคุณ คุณอาจอัปเดตปลั๊กอินหรือธีมในบางครั้งเพียงเพื่อจะพบว่ามันทำให้หน้าหรือฟีเจอร์บางอย่างเสียหาย ด้วยสภาพแวดล้อมการพัฒนาท้องถิ่น คุณสามารถแก้ไขข้อผิดพลาดประเภทนี้ และแม้แต่หลีกเลี่ยงข้อผิดพลาดเหล่านั้นตั้งแต่แรก
การมีสภาพแวดล้อมการพัฒนาในท้องถิ่นหมายความว่าคุณไม่จำเป็นต้องจ่ายค่าโฮสต์เพิ่มเติมเพื่อตั้งค่าไซต์ทดสอบ ในความเป็นจริง คุณสามารถสร้างไซต์ WordPress ในเครื่องได้มากเท่าที่คุณต้องการ และใช้ไซต์เหล่านี้เพื่อทดลองการเปลี่ยนแปลงก่อนที่จะนำไปใช้กับไซต์จริงของคุณ
ในบทความนี้ เราจะนำเสนอหลักสูตรเร่งรัดในสภาพแวดล้อมการพัฒนา WordPress ในท้องถิ่นแก่คุณ จากนั้นเราจะพูดถึงงานหลักสี่ประการที่คุณสามารถทำได้ด้วยไซต์ท้องถิ่นประเภทนี้ มาเริ่มกันเลย!
ความรู้เบื้องต้นเกี่ยวกับสภาพแวดล้อมการพัฒนา WordPress ในท้องถิ่น
ทุกเว็บไซต์ต้องการเซิร์ฟเวอร์เพื่อที่จะทำงาน ในกรณีส่วนใหญ่ คุณจะจ่ายเงินและใช้เซิร์ฟเวอร์ระยะไกล ซึ่งคนอื่นสามารถเข้าถึงได้จากทั่วทุกมุมโลกเพื่อดูไซต์ของคุณ อย่างไรก็ตาม คุณยังสามารถสร้างเว็บไซต์ท้องถิ่น ซึ่งมีเพียงคุณเท่านั้นที่สามารถดูได้
การมีเว็บไซต์ที่มีแต่คุณเท่านั้นที่เข้าถึงได้อาจฟังดูแปลกในตอนแรก แต่อาจมีประโยชน์ในหลายสถานการณ์ เช่น สำหรับ:
- การสร้างเว็บไซต์ทดสอบเพื่อทดลองใช้ธีมและปลั๊กอินใหม่ๆ
- เริ่มต้นการพัฒนาไซต์ของคุณล่วงหน้า คุณจึงไม่ต้องเสียค่าใช้จ่ายสำหรับการโฮสต์ทันที
- การแก้ไขปัญหาข้อผิดพลาดภายในสภาพแวดล้อมที่ปลอดภัย
อย่างไรก็ตามเพื่อให้เว็บไซต์ทำงานได้นั้นต้องใช้ซอฟต์แวร์ร่วมกันโดยเฉพาะ ซอฟต์แวร์นั้นคือสิ่งที่เราเรียกว่าสภาพแวดล้อมการพัฒนา โดยเฉพาะอย่างยิ่ง WordPress ต้องการสภาพแวดล้อมที่มี PHP ฐานข้อมูล และซอฟต์แวร์เซิร์ฟเวอร์เฉพาะ
โดยทั่วไปแล้ว โฮสต์เว็บของคุณจะจัดเตรียมเซิร์ฟเวอร์ที่มีการตั้งค่าที่จำเป็นทั้งหมดไว้แล้ว ดังนั้นคุณจึงสามารถทำงานบนเว็บไซต์ของคุณได้โดยตรง อย่างไรก็ตาม สำหรับสภาพแวดล้อมภายในเครื่อง คุณต้องแน่ใจว่าส่วนประกอบทั้งหมดได้รับการติดตั้งโดยตรงบนคอมพิวเตอร์ของคุณ
มีหลายวิธีในการดำเนินการนี้ ตั้งแต่การติดตั้งซอฟต์แวร์ด้วยตนเองไปจนถึงการใช้สแต็คการพัฒนา เช่น MAMP หรือ WAMP อย่างไรก็ตาม ยังมีเครื่องมือที่ทำให้กระบวนการง่ายขึ้นโดยทำทุกอย่างที่ทำงานอยู่เบื้องหลัง ทำให้คุณสามารถสร้างและลบเว็บไซต์ในท้องถิ่นได้ตามต้องการ
ตัวอย่างเช่น Local ตั้งค่าสภาพแวดล้อมการพัฒนาที่คุณสามารถใช้เพื่อสร้างไซต์ได้มากเท่าที่คุณต้องการ:
เครื่องมือนี้ยังมีคุณสมบัติที่มีประโยชน์มากมาย ช่วยให้คุณสามารถโคลนไซต์ 'ปิด' เมื่อไม่ได้ใช้งาน และอื่นๆ อีกมากมาย หากคุณต้องการไซต์ท้องถิ่น นี่เป็นวิธีแก้ปัญหาที่ง่ายที่สุด
4 วิธีที่คุณสามารถใช้สภาพแวดล้อมการพัฒนา WordPress ท้องถิ่น
อย่างที่คุณเห็น การตั้งค่าสภาพแวดล้อมภายในเครื่องสำหรับ WordPress ไม่ใช่เรื่องยากหากคุณมีเครื่องมือที่เหมาะสม หากคุณยังไม่มั่นใจว่าเหตุใดคุณจึงควรทำตามขั้นตอนนี้ เรามาดูภารกิจสำคัญสี่ประการที่คุณสามารถทำได้โดยใช้ไซต์ท้องถิ่น
1. พัฒนาเว็บไซต์ของคุณแบบออฟไลน์
ในสถานการณ์ปกติ คุณอาจต้องจ่ายเงินสำหรับการโฮสต์เป็นเวลาหลายเดือนในขณะที่คุณทำงานบนเว็บไซต์ของคุณ ค่าใช้จ่ายเหล่านี้สามารถเพิ่มขึ้นได้ ทั้งนี้ขึ้นอยู่กับผู้ให้บริการของคุณ การเริ่มต้นเว็บไซต์ของคุณแบบออฟไลน์เป็นวิธีที่ยอดเยี่ยมในการประหยัดเงิน
ด้วยสภาพแวดล้อมการพัฒนา WordPress ในพื้นที่ คุณสามารถสร้างเว็บไซต์ทั้งหมดได้โดยไม่ต้องสมัครโฮสต์เว็บ จากนั้น เมื่อคุณพร้อม คุณสามารถเลือกแผนการโฮสต์และย้ายไซต์ของคุณไปยังผู้ให้บริการรายใหม่ได้
ยิ่งไปกว่านั้น เมื่อคุณทำงานบนเว็บไซต์ของคุณในสภาพแวดล้อมท้องถิ่น ทุกอย่างจะทำงานและโหลดเร็วขึ้น (เนื่องจากคุณไม่ได้สื่อสารกับเซิร์ฟเวอร์ระยะไกล) ซึ่งหมายความว่าคุณจะได้ทดสอบคุณสมบัติเพิ่มเติมอย่างรวดเร็ว ลดเวลาในการพัฒนาลงอย่างมาก
2. ลองใช้ธีมและปลั๊กอินใหม่
ปลั๊กอินและธีมเป็นหนึ่งในส่วนที่ดีที่สุดเกี่ยวกับการใช้ WordPress คุณมีตัวเลือกมากมายให้เลือก ดังนั้นการค้นหาตัวเลือกที่สามารถช่วยให้คุณใช้งานฟังก์ชันที่คุณต้องการได้จึงเป็นเรื่องง่าย
ปัญหาคือยิ่งคุณใช้ปลั๊กอินบนเว็บไซต์มากเท่าไหร่ โอกาสที่คุณจะพบปัญหาความเข้ากันได้ก็จะยิ่งมากขึ้นเท่านั้น สิ่งเหล่านี้อาจทำให้เกิดปัญหากับปลั๊กอิน ธีมที่ใช้งานอยู่ และแม้แต่ WordPress เอง
หากคุณต้องการเล่นอย่างปลอดภัย คุณควรสำรองเว็บไซต์ของคุณทุกครั้งก่อนที่จะเพิ่มปลั๊กอินใหม่หรือเปลี่ยนธีม ด้วยวิธีนี้ คุณจะมีจุดคืนค่าใหม่ทั้งหมดเพื่อใช้ในกรณีที่เกิดข้อผิดพลาด
อย่างไรก็ตาม ด้วยสภาพแวดล้อมการพัฒนา คุณสามารถหลีกเลี่ยงความเสี่ยงนั้นได้ทั้งหมด คุณสามารถตั้งค่าสำเนาในเครื่องของเว็บไซต์ของคุณ และทดสอบส่วนเสริมใหม่ ๆ ที่นั่นก่อนที่จะติดตั้งบนเว็บไซต์จริงของคุณ ด้วยวิธีนี้ คุณจะทราบได้อย่างรวดเร็วว่าปลั๊กอินและธีมใดที่ทำงานร่วมกันได้ไม่ดี และคุณจะสามารถมองหาทางเลือกอื่นที่ปลอดภัยกว่าได้
3. ทดสอบการอัปเดต WordPress
บ่อยครั้งที่ WordPress เปิดตัวการอัปเดตครั้งใหญ่ที่สร้างการเปลี่ยนแปลงที่สำคัญให้กับแพลตฟอร์ม เมื่อสิ่งนี้เกิดขึ้น เป็นเรื่องปกติที่ข้อผิดพลาดเกี่ยวกับความเข้ากันได้จะเกิดขึ้นกับปลั๊กอินและธีมของคุณ หรือปัญหาที่ไม่คาดคิดอื่นๆ จะเกิดขึ้น
ในความเป็นจริง บางคนแนะนำว่าอย่าอัปเดต WordPress เป็นเวอร์ชันล่าสุดในทันที ด้วยวิธีนี้ ผู้ใช้รายแรกๆ สามารถดูได้ว่าการอัปเดตใหม่นั้นเล่นได้ไม่ดีกับปลั๊กอินหรือธีมใดๆ ที่เฉพาะเจาะจง และนักพัฒนาสามารถเริ่มต้นแก้ไขปัญหาได้
อย่างไรก็ตาม การไม่อัปเดตไซต์ของคุณอาจก่อให้เกิดความเสี่ยงด้านความปลอดภัย เพื่อหลีกเลี่ยงปัญหาทั้งสอง คุณสามารถทดสอบการอัปเดตใหม่ด้วยตัวคุณเองได้ตลอดเวลาในสภาพแวดล้อมแบบโลคัล ด้วยวิธีนี้ คุณจะสามารถดูได้อย่างรวดเร็วว่าธีมและปลั๊กอินทั้งหมดของคุณยังคงใช้งานได้ตามที่ต้องการหรือไม่ และคุณจะสังเกตได้ว่าเนื้อหาใดของคุณดูเหมือนจะได้รับผลกระทบหรือไม่
หากคุณพบปัญหาใด ๆ หลังจากที่คุณอัปเกรด WordPress คุณจะรู้ว่าคุณไม่ควรอัปเดตไซต์จริงของคุณจนกว่าปัญหาเหล่านั้นจะได้รับการแก้ไข โชคดีที่กระบวนการนี้มักใช้เวลาไม่นานนัก
4. แก้ไขข้อผิดพลาด WordPress
ไม่ช้าก็เร็ว คุณจะพบข้อผิดพลาดขณะใช้ WordPress บั๊กทั่วไปของ WordPress จำนวนมากได้รับการบันทึกไว้เป็นอย่างดี ดังนั้นการแก้ไขบั๊กเหล่านี้จึงไม่ใช่ปัญหา
อย่างไรก็ตาม การแก้ไขปัญหาเว็บไซต์ด้วยตัวคุณเองก็มีความเสี่ยงเช่นกัน ตัวอย่างเช่น คุณอาจแก้ไขไฟล์ที่คุณไม่ควรแก้ไข หรือลองใช้วิธีที่ไม่ถูกต้องในการแก้ไขไซต์ของคุณ หากเป็นเช่นนั้น คุณอาจทำให้ปัญหาแย่ลงแทนที่จะดีขึ้น
สภาพแวดล้อมการพัฒนาในท้องถิ่นสามารถช่วยได้ในสถานการณ์เหล่านี้ ตัวอย่างเช่น คุณสามารถลองจำลองข้อผิดพลาดในสำเนาของไซต์ของคุณ และทดลองกับการแก้ไขต่างๆ ในขั้นตอนนี้ คุณจะไม่ต้องกังวลว่าเว็บไซต์ที่ใช้งานอยู่จะเสียหาย
แม้ว่าคุณจะไม่สามารถทำซ้ำข้อผิดพลาดได้ แต่คุณก็สามารถใช้ไซต์ท้องถิ่นของคุณเพื่อสำรวจวิธีการทำงานของ WordPress ได้เสมอ คุณสามารถเรียนรู้ว่าไฟล์ใดที่คุณสามารถแก้ไขได้อย่างปลอดภัย และไฟล์ใดที่คุณไม่ควรแตะต้อง ด้วยวิธีนี้ ครั้งต่อไปที่คุณพบปัญหาบนเว็บไซต์จริงของคุณ การแก้ไขปัญหาควรจะง่ายกว่ามาก
บทสรุป
หากคุณใช้เวลาส่วนใหญ่กับ WordPress สภาพแวดล้อมการพัฒนาท้องถิ่นเป็นหนึ่งในอาวุธที่ดีที่สุดสำหรับคุณ มีหลายวิธีในการตั้งค่าหนึ่งในสภาพแวดล้อมเหล่านี้ แต่เราขอแนะนำให้ใช้เครื่องมือพิเศษ เช่น Local ด้วยวิธีนี้ คุณจะมีเวลาสร้างและจัดการไซต์ในพื้นที่ของคุณได้ง่ายขึ้นมาก
เรามาสรุปประโยชน์หลักของการใช้สภาพแวดล้อมการพัฒนาท้องถิ่นกับ WordPress คุณสามารถ:
- พัฒนาเว็บไซต์ของคุณแบบออฟไลน์
- ลองใช้ธีมและปลั๊กอิน WordPress ใหม่
- ทดสอบการอัปเดต WordPress
- แก้ไขข้อผิดพลาด WordPress
คุณมีคำถามเกี่ยวกับวิธีใช้ Local เพื่อตั้งค่าเว็บไซต์ WordPress ออฟไลน์หรือไม่? มาพูดคุยเกี่ยวกับพวกเขาในส่วนความคิดเห็นด้านล่าง!